電腦通過(guò)模擬游戲環(huán)境,生成虛擬游戲畫(huà)面,實(shí)現(xiàn)玩家與虛擬世界的互動(dòng),這一過(guò)程涉及復(fù)雜的圖形渲染、物理模擬和人工智能算法,使得虛擬世界更加逼真、生動(dòng),虛擬現(xiàn)實(shí)技術(shù)通過(guò)頭戴式顯示器、手柄等設(shè)備,讓玩家沉浸在游戲世界中,體驗(yàn)前所未有的游戲樂(lè)趣,隨著技術(shù)的不斷進(jìn)步,虛擬現(xiàn)實(shí)游戲?qū)⒆兊酶诱鎸?shí)、豐富,為玩家?guī)?lái)更加震撼的虛擬體驗(yàn)。

本文目錄導(dǎo)讀:

  1. 硬件基礎(chǔ):CPU與GPU的協(xié)同工作
  2. 游戲引擎:構(gòu)建虛擬世界的工具
  3. 虛擬現(xiàn)實(shí)技術(shù):沉浸式的游戲體驗(yàn)
  4. 優(yōu)化與提升:提升游戲體驗(yàn)的關(guān)鍵
  5. 虛擬與現(xiàn)實(shí)的無(wú)縫融合

在數(shù)字時(shí)代,電腦不僅僅是工作和生活的工具,更是娛樂(lè)和創(chuàng)意的源泉,隨著技術(shù)的不斷進(jìn)步,電腦已經(jīng)能夠創(chuàng)造出令人驚嘆的虛擬游戲畫(huà)面,讓玩家仿佛置身于另一個(gè)真實(shí)的世界,本文將深入探討電腦如何虛擬游戲畫(huà)面,從圖形處理單元(GPU)、中央處理器(CPU)、游戲引擎、到虛擬現(xiàn)實(shí)(VR)技術(shù),全面解析這一過(guò)程的奧秘。

硬件基礎(chǔ):CPU與GPU的協(xié)同工作

電腦虛擬游戲畫(huà)面的基礎(chǔ)離不開(kāi)強(qiáng)大的硬件支持,其中CPU和GPU是最關(guān)鍵的兩個(gè)部分,CPU負(fù)責(zé)處理游戲中的邏輯運(yùn)算、角色控制、物理模擬等,而GPU則專注于圖形渲染,將復(fù)雜的3D場(chǎng)景轉(zhuǎn)化為屏幕上可見(jiàn)的圖像。

1 CPU的角色

CPU(中央處理器)是游戲的“大腦”,負(fù)責(zé)執(zhí)行各種計(jì)算任務(wù),包括游戲邏輯、物理模擬、音效處理等,在游戲過(guò)程中,CPU需要快速響應(yīng)玩家的操作,并計(jì)算游戲世界的反應(yīng),在射擊游戲中,CPU需要實(shí)時(shí)計(jì)算子彈的軌跡、碰撞檢測(cè)等;在策略游戲中,CPU需要處理大量的戰(zhàn)場(chǎng)計(jì)算和單位調(diào)度。

2 GPU的角色

GPU(圖形處理單元)則是游戲的“眼睛”,負(fù)責(zé)將3D模型、紋理、光照等轉(zhuǎn)化為最終的游戲畫(huà)面,現(xiàn)代GPU擁有數(shù)千個(gè)核心,能夠并行處理大量的圖形數(shù)據(jù),從而顯著提高游戲的幀率和畫(huà)質(zhì),在游戲《賽博朋克2077》中,GPU需要實(shí)時(shí)渲染開(kāi)放世界的各種細(xì)節(jié),包括角色服裝的紋理、環(huán)境的光影效果等。

游戲引擎:構(gòu)建虛擬世界的工具

游戲引擎是虛擬游戲畫(huà)面的核心,它負(fù)責(zé)整合CPU和GPU的資源,實(shí)現(xiàn)游戲的邏輯和視覺(jué)效果,常見(jiàn)的游戲引擎包括Unity、Unreal Engine、CryEngine等。

探索虛擬現(xiàn)實(shí)的奧秘,電腦如何虛擬游戲畫(huà)面  第1張

1 引擎的架構(gòu)

游戲引擎通常包括渲染引擎、物理引擎、音頻引擎等多個(gè)模塊,渲染引擎負(fù)責(zé)處理3D模型的構(gòu)建、紋理貼圖、光照效果等;物理引擎則負(fù)責(zé)模擬游戲中的物理現(xiàn)象,如碰撞檢測(cè)、重力效果等;音頻引擎則負(fù)責(zé)處理游戲中的音效和背景音樂(lè)。

2 渲染技術(shù)

在游戲渲染中,常用的技術(shù)包括光線追蹤、全局光照、動(dòng)態(tài)陰影等,光線追蹤技術(shù)能夠模擬真實(shí)世界中的光線傳播,實(shí)現(xiàn)更加逼真的光影效果;全局光照則能夠模擬環(huán)境光對(duì)物體的影響,使場(chǎng)景更加自然;動(dòng)態(tài)陰影則能夠?qū)崟r(shí)計(jì)算陰影的變化,增加場(chǎng)景的層次感。

虛擬現(xiàn)實(shí)技術(shù):沉浸式的游戲體驗(yàn)

虛擬現(xiàn)實(shí)(VR)技術(shù)進(jìn)一步提升了游戲畫(huà)面的沉浸感,讓玩家仿佛置身于游戲世界之中,通過(guò)VR頭盔和手柄等設(shè)備,玩家可以與游戲進(jìn)行更加真實(shí)的互動(dòng)。

1 VR設(shè)備的原理

VR設(shè)備通常包括顯示屏、傳感器、控制器等部分,顯示屏負(fù)責(zé)顯示游戲畫(huà)面,傳感器則負(fù)責(zé)追蹤玩家的頭部和手部動(dòng)作,并將這些信息傳遞給游戲引擎,控制器則允許玩家與游戲進(jìn)行交互,如射擊、抓取等。

2 VR技術(shù)的應(yīng)用

VR技術(shù)在游戲中的應(yīng)用非常廣泛,從模擬飛行、賽車到冒險(xiǎn)解謎等類型都有涉及。《Beat Saber》通過(guò)VR技術(shù)讓玩家揮舞光劍與音樂(lè)節(jié)奏同步的虛擬敵人戰(zhàn)斗;《The Elder Scrolls V: Skyrim》的VR版本則讓玩家能夠在開(kāi)放世界中自由探索、戰(zhàn)斗和交互。

優(yōu)化與提升:提升游戲體驗(yàn)的關(guān)鍵

為了獲得更好的虛擬游戲畫(huà)面體驗(yàn),玩家和開(kāi)發(fā)者都需要進(jìn)行一系列的優(yōu)化和提升操作,以下是一些常見(jiàn)的優(yōu)化方法:

1 玩家端的優(yōu)化

玩家可以通過(guò)調(diào)整游戲的圖形設(shè)置來(lái)提升畫(huà)面質(zhì)量,降低分辨率和畫(huà)質(zhì)可以減小GPU的負(fù)擔(dān),提高游戲的流暢度;而關(guān)閉不必要的特效和陰影則可以減少CPU的計(jì)算量,玩家還可以升級(jí)硬件,如更換更高性能的顯卡和處理器來(lái)提升游戲體驗(yàn)。

2 開(kāi)發(fā)者端的優(yōu)化

開(kāi)發(fā)者可以通過(guò)優(yōu)化代碼和算法來(lái)提升游戲的性能,使用更高效的渲染技術(shù)可以減少GPU的負(fù)擔(dān);優(yōu)化物理模擬算法可以減少CPU的計(jì)算量,開(kāi)發(fā)者還可以利用多線程技術(shù)來(lái)充分利用多核CPU的性能提升游戲的響應(yīng)速度。

虛擬與現(xiàn)實(shí)的無(wú)縫融合

隨著技術(shù)的不斷發(fā)展,未來(lái)的虛擬游戲畫(huà)面將更加逼真和沉浸,隨著量子計(jì)算技術(shù)的成熟應(yīng)用,游戲?qū)⒛軌驅(qū)崟r(shí)模擬更加復(fù)雜的物理現(xiàn)象和生物行為;而神經(jīng)接口技術(shù)的出現(xiàn)則可能讓玩家通過(guò)大腦直接控制游戲角色實(shí)現(xiàn)前所未有的互動(dòng)體驗(yàn),此外隨著元宇宙概念的興起越來(lái)越多的游戲?qū)?shí)現(xiàn)虛擬與現(xiàn)實(shí)的無(wú)縫融合為玩家?guī)?lái)更加豐富的游戲體驗(yàn)。

電腦如何虛擬游戲畫(huà)面是一個(gè)涉及多個(gè)領(lǐng)域和技術(shù)的問(wèn)題從硬件基礎(chǔ)到軟件架構(gòu)再到虛擬現(xiàn)實(shí)技術(shù)每一個(gè)環(huán)節(jié)都至關(guān)重要,通過(guò)不斷優(yōu)化和提升這些技術(shù)和方法我們可以為玩家?guī)?lái)更加逼真和沉浸的游戲體驗(yàn),未來(lái)隨著技術(shù)的不斷進(jìn)步虛擬游戲畫(huà)面將不斷突破我們的想象為玩家?guī)?lái)前所未有的游戲體驗(yàn)。